The contract involves conducting radiation testing on kit components to determine the presence of radioactive materials. If any such materials are detected, the contractor must provide detailed notifications including information about the specific isotopes involved and their activity levels, in compliance with Defense Federal Acquisition Regulation Supplement (DFARS) requirements. This ensures safety and regulatory adherence in handling and distributing the components. The subcontract is issued by the Department of Defense through the Medical Supply Chain MD SURG FSF office, with work primarily performed in Williamsburg, Virginia (zip code 23185-5830). The solicitation was posted on May 17, 2026, with a response deadline of May 26, 2026. It falls under the NAICS code 541380, indicating professional scientific and technical services related to testing and analysis. The contract focuses on ensuring transparency and safety in medical supply kits that may contain radioactive substances.
